Understanding the Local Air Challenges in Boerne and New Braunfels
Both Boerne and New Braunfels share the same climate zone—a mix of dry and humid air depending on the season. Days often top 95°F in summer, and humidity levels rise with moisture drifting from the Guadalupe and Comal Rivers. That heat-and-moisture combo forces your air conditioner to run longer hours, circulating large amounts of air—and along with it, dust, pet dander, insulation fibers, and outdoor pollen.
The limestone-rich soil and rock-stucco home construction common in these cities also contribute to fine dust that sneaks through attic gaps and returns into your ducts. Older homes, especially those built before the 2000s, often have unsealed or loosely fitted ductwork, which allows attic debris to mix directly into the airflow.
Over time, this creates a thick internal layer of contaminants that ordinary filters can’t stop. Once that buildup starts, it becomes a breeding ground for bacteria and mold, affecting both your system’s performance and the air your family breathes.

AC Coil and Blower Cleaning
Beating the Texas Heat Efficiently
During long Texas summers, your AC coils and blower assembly take the hardest hit. When dust and moisture combine on the evaporator coil, they form a sticky layer called biofilm. This coating traps heat and reduces the coil’s ability to cool air, forcing your AC to work longer and consume more energy.
Our coil and blower cleaning process removes this buildup, restores proper heat transfer, and improves airflow. Dryer Vent Cleaning
Protecting Your Home from Fire Hazards
A clogged dryer vent is one of the most overlooked hazards in any home. Lint buildup traps heat and moisture, increasing the risk of fire—especially in warm, humid climates like New Braunfels.
Professional dryer vent cleaning clears out the entire vent line from the dryer to the exterior cap. This improves drying efficiency, reduces energy use, and helps your dryer last longer. More importantly, it keeps your home and family safe.

Chimney Cleaning: Keeping Hill Country Homes Safe in Winter
While winters in Boerne and New Braunfels are mild, fireplaces are still a part of home life during chilly nights. Over time, soot and creosote buildup in chimneys can lead to blockages and serious fire risks.
A professional chimney cleaning service removes this buildup and ensures your fireplace vents properly. It’s quick, affordable, and provides peace of mind every time you light a fire during the winter season.
The Technical Reality: How the Climate Affects Your HVAC System
Extreme heat and long runtimes cause gradual but serious contamination inside your air system. When air moves constantly through ducts, tiny particles of dust and pollen cling to damp surfaces, forming layers of buildup that restrict airflow. The result is reduced cooling power, poor air quality, and unnecessary strain on your AC components.
In humid parts of New Braunfels, condensation also creates a perfect breeding ground for mold inside ducts and coils. Meanwhile, the dry winds of Boerne blow in fine dust that clogs filters faster than expected. Together, these conditions shorten the lifespan of HVAC systems if not cleaned regularly.

How Often Should You Schedule Cleaning?
Most experts recommend a full air system cleaning every three to five years, but in the Texas Hill Country, homes often need it sooner—especially if you notice one or more of these signs:
-
Your vents release visible dust when the system starts
-
You smell musty or damp odors through your AC
-
Family members experience allergies or sinus irritation indoors
-
The system runs longer but cools less effectively
-
Energy bills have increased unexpectedly
